etc etcComedies always have been well-served with hysterical taglines, such as:
Spinal Tap's "Does for rock 'n' roll what the Sound of Music did for hills";
Monty Python and the Holy Grail's "Makes Ben Hur look like an Epic";
Napoleon Dynamite's "He's out to prove he's got nothing to prove":
Johnny English's "He knows no fear ... He knows no danger ... He knows nothing."
Dramas also have captured the movie-goer's imagination with great tags such as:
Double Indemnity's "The moment they met it was murder";
Casablanca's "They had a date with fate";
A Place in the Sun's "I'm in trouble, George ... bad trouble";
Network's "Television will never be the same."
Horror films have had their share, with gems such as:
Psycho's "Check in, Relax, Take a shower";
The Fly's "Be afraid. Be very afraid";
Mountain Motel Massacre's "Don't disturb Evelyn, she already is";
and Army of Darkness' first-rate "Trapped in time, surrounded by evil, low on gas."
Among action flicks, there's:
Deliverance's "This is the weekend they didn't play golf";
Cobra's "Crime is a disease. Meet the cure";
Predator 2's: "He's in town with a few hours to kill."
Some would argue that sci-fi movies have had the upper hand, with classics such as:
Star Wars' "A long time ago in a galaxy far, far away";
Close Encounters of the Third Kind's "We are not alone";
Alien's "In space no one can hear you scream";
2001: A Space Odyssey's "The Ultimate Trip."
